Microfinance

The people of Lwala are pursuing holistic change in their community because they know that poverty, lack of educational opportunity, and disease create a vicious cycle. In the search for self-efficacy, access to microcredit has made a huge difference in many communities, and the people of Lwala are enthusiastically brainstorming about what they could do with access to credit. A host of ideas have come out, everything from women’s group poultry projects to individual fish farming projects to motorcycle taxis. Microfinance is a very active area in international development, and the LCA doesn’t want to reinvent the wheel. We are currently evaluating existing programs and building partnerships to develop a microfinance program in Lwala.
